Gleneagles is so divey, it's almost endearing. I've been to the Annex Block and the Medical Center, and they both have rabbit warren-like passage ways with small spaces and waiting rooms. The connectors between the buildings have those you-go-outdoors-for-a-second-walk-up-a-step-then-down-a step types of transitions. Another 70s (or 60s) throwback, it would appear. Also, the location, across from the British Consulate and American Embassy on Napier Road, is not as convenient as, say, Mount Elizabeth.
That said, there are some plusses. First, there are some great doctors here. Second, there are a nice selection of food options downstairs - hawker style - there is a dim sum place, noodles, Indian food, Delifrance, etc. Third, the reception area in the Medical Center Lobby has comfortable seating. Fourth, the lab and pharmacy on the ground floor are efficient. Fifth, there is a free shuttle bus between Orchard (on Angullia Park) between Wheelock Place and Far East Plaza and the hospital.
